(Ad-Duha) 93 : 5
وَلَسَوْفَ يُعْطِيكَ رَبُّكَ فَتَرْضَىٰ

And your Lord will surely grant you, then you will become pleased.

Since the revelation of Adhikr, which is the Prosperity and Mercy, was completed gradually over twenty-three years, the last stage of the Messenger’s life was better than his earlier stage. The one-in-a-thousand believer who follows the life of the Messenger also strives to increase his belief by utilizing Adhikr, thereby making his later stage better than his earlier stage.
